Review: Few producers enjoy the exalted position that Current Value does. And since he's moved back from his hectic crossbreed creations to more traditional tech drum & bass sounds, you can really hear the detail in every element. Xtrah is a man of similar frequency obsession, making this Cyberfunk release a really natural and honest project. Highlights include the cymbal-splashing twist on the triplet arrangement ("Escape") and the insane blocky snare funk on the total sci-fi freak out "Matchfit". With all other tech territories explored in between, one could easily argue this to be Cyberfunk's best release so far.

Review: Heavyweight Dutch neuro-troupe Blackout switch back to the tail end of 2015 and handpick four of their fieriest slappers from the vaults for this four-track V/A 12". Mindscape takes the lead with the electrifying seizure-inciter "One Sound", Current Value's "Rocket Science" reminds everyone why he's in a league of his own while newcomer Pythius's "Driveyard" reminds us why he was nominated as Best Newcomer in the Drum&BassArena Awards on the basis of a very slim (but growing) repertoire. Finally Optiv & BTK close the show with the shred-tastic bass riot "Dark City". Four essential cuts from Blackout's ever-developing chaos collection.

Review: Methlab: the agency behind some of the biggest names in tech D&B and innovative events around Europe continue their pact with Vegas & Maldini's Bad Taste imprint with the second instalment of in-house creations. As you'd expect, it's an all-out assault as Current Value leads the charge with a sizzling neuro racer "Pelham 212", the ever-innovative Billain tumbles behind with "Metal Jaws", a loose and frantic cut with drums that really shouldn't make sense, but definitely do. Elsewhere Optiv & Cza get gritty and abrasive on "Sub Surface" while Disprove, Signal and Audeka shove their middle fingers up at the space/time continuum with "Ritual". Brutal.

Review: The master of the most militant production in D&B, Current Value, returns with a genuinely unique double header for the Yellow Stripe label. Title cut "Maintainer" pummels with a kick-pattern and drum palette that sounds like no other where intense attention is paid to the sheet-metal snares and toxic bass textures. "Tremor" is even more out-there as scary, outer planetary sound design scrapes and howls over a techno-like rhythm. It doesn't get much more intense than this.

Review: Given the title, you would expect Environments, the second full-length from Machine Code, to feature music designed for a variety of moods and spaces. In a way, it fulfils that premise - though the 'environments' hinted at are dark, cramped and overbearingly creepy. Aggressively melding the low-end wobble and cranium-cracking rhythms of dubstep with elements borrowed from break core, squat party acid and nosebleed techno, Environments is a full-on aural assault over two action-packed CDs. This is intense, paranoid music for S&M sex dungeons, abandoned subway stations, panic rooms and nuclear bunkers. If that appeals, dive in - as dark and twisted records go, it's pretty impressive.

Review: German scientist Current Value elevates his 14th studio album to wax status and the world is a better place. Rolling out over two heavyweight 12"s, this particular body of work explores the relationship between drum & bass and techno in a whole rainbow of interesting and uncompromising ways. From the pummelling non-stop 4x4s of 'Greed' to the glitchy, rising frequencies and twisted emotions of the title track, each cut takes a snapshot or a pinch of ingredients, inspects them on a microscopic level and turns them inside out. Elsewhere cuts like 'TNM' melt your face off with thundering beats and momentous energy while other tracks such as 'Deep Mind' go straight for the cranial sensation and fry your brain within seconds. An exceptional exploration. No one does it like Current Value.

Review: Soothsayer returns with its 6th release courtesy of Berlin-based phenomenon, Current Value. Having recently signed to both Tech Itch Recordings and Dylan's Freak and Obscene imprints, Current Value has methodically pushed the envelope with incendiary tracks comprised of brickbeats and distorted bass. "The Unspoken" is a decadent, discordant stomper bent on bludgeoning the speaker cabinets and dumbing the senses. The tune relies on a series of bastardized militant drum mechanics resounding in an utmost experimental fashion. Consider this a harsh and futuristic versioning of the tech-step sound of the past. Dynamic and corrosive, "The Unspoken" will leave an indelible mark on the sound of 2006. On the flip, "60,000 Thoughts" exhibits yet another venture into experimental drum works and dystopian atmospheres. Hard enough for fans of the nastiest dark-side sound yet clever enough for the drum-funk massive, the tune delivers yet another decidedly different rendition of dancefloor drum 'n' bass. This 12" delivers pure sledgehammer beats for the moshpit whilst offering something intelligent and provocative enough for the living-room electronica listener.
